When You Need an EIN as a Google AdSense Publisher in Qatar
An EIN is a U.S. federal tax identification number required for various business activities. For Google AdSense publishers in Qatar, an EIN becomes necessary primarily when you need to open a U.S. business bank account. Many U.S. banks require an EIN to open an account for a foreign-owned business, even if that business is structured as a U.S. entity like a U.S. LLC. Furthermore, if you are operating your AdSense business through a U.S. entity, such as an LLC or a corporation, an EIN is mandatory for filing U.S. business taxes. This includes filing Form 5472 for reporting transactions between a U.S. company and a foreign owner, which carries significant penalties for non-compliance. While not always mandatory for simply receiving AdSense payments if you're a sole proprietor without U.S. operations, establishing a U.S. business entity for your AdSense income often necessitates an EIN for tax and banking purposes. The U.S. tax interview for AdSense publishers is a key trigger; while an ITIN may suffice for withholding reduction, an EIN is needed for a formal U.S. business structure and associated banking.
Required Documents for Non-Resident EIN Applications
Applying for an EIN as a non-resident publisher in Qatar requires specific documentation to verify your identity and business structure. The primary document for the responsible party is a valid, unexpired passport. This proves your identity and nationality. If your business is structured as a U.S. entity, such as a U.S. LLC, you will need your formation documents. These typically include Articles of Incorporation or Organization, and your Operating Agreement. For LLCs, you must also have a designated U.S. registered agent. If you do not have a U.S. business address, you can often use a mail-forwarding service or the address of your registered agent. Ensure all submitted documents are clear, legible, and accurately reflect the information you provide on IRS Form SS-4. The IRS scrutinizes these documents to prevent identity theft and ensure compliance with U.S. tax laws. Incorrect or missing documents are a common cause for application delays or rejections.
The EIN Application Process for Non-Residents
The application process for an EIN as a non-resident Google AdSense publisher from Qatar differs from the expedited online method available to U.S. residents. Since you will not have a U.S. Social Security Number (SSN) or ITIN at the time of application, you cannot use the IRS online portal. Instead, you must apply by fax or mail using IRS Form SS-4. The application involves completing this form accurately, detailing your business information, responsible party’s details, and the reason for applying. Once completed, you fax or mail the form to the appropriate IRS service center. The IRS processes applications from non-residents via fax or mail within approximately 3–5 weeks. This timeline can vary depending on IRS workload and the accuracy of your submission. It is crucial to fill out Form SS-4 correctly, especially line 7b, where you must write 'Foreign' if you do not have an SSN or ITIN. Any errors can lead to significant delays or rejection of your application.
Common Mistakes for Qatar-Based AdSense Publishers
Google AdSense publishers in Qatar often encounter specific pitfalls when applying for an EIN. A frequent error is attempting to use the online application system, which requires a U.S. SSN or ITIN. Non-residents must use the fax or mail method. Another common mistake is misinterpreting line 7b of Form SS-4. Instead of leaving it blank or entering a placeholder, you must write 'Foreign' to indicate the absence of a U.S. TIN. Failing to do so can cause your application to be rejected. Furthermore, some publishers mistakenly believe an ITIN is sufficient for all EIN-related purposes; while an ITIN can help reduce withholding on AdSense earnings, it does not replace the need for an EIN if you are establishing a U.S. business entity or opening a U.S. bank account. Ensure that the business name and address provided on Form SS-4 are consistent with any other U.S. tax filings or business registrations. Inaccurate or inconsistent information is a leading cause of application delays.

Practical tips
- Write 'Foreign' on line 7b of Form SS-4 if you do not have a U.S. SSN or ITIN; do not leave it blank.
- Use the exact same legal name for the responsible party on Form SS-4 as it appears on your passport.
- Ensure your U.S. business address (or mail forwarding service) is valid and consistently used across all applications.
- If forming a U.S. LLC, have your Articles of Organization and Operating Agreement ready before starting the EIN application.
- Double-check all information on Form SS-4 for accuracy before submitting to avoid delays or rejection.
